Book excerpt: The Cambridge Assignments in Music series features a variety of books, audio cassettes and CDs including History of Music, Popular Music, Performing and Responding and Popular Music. This book presents a brief outline of the history of western music, covering all important areas, with the main emphasis on recognition of style and period. A checklist of pointers, or 'fingerprints' of music style, is included for each period and the book ends with a main summary chart. The book is intended to help GCSE candidates in areas of the examination which involve the history of music and music styles, especially in questions where they are asked to identify the period and composer of previously unheard pieces of music.
